2. Requesting a Server
Once your account is set up, you can request your own Minecraft server:
- Navigate to the Dashboard and click "Request Server"
- Fill out the server request form with details about your community
- Submit your request for review
- Our team will review your request within 24-48 hours

4. Plugins and Mods
Enhance your Minecraft server with plugins and mods:
- CraftPod supports Spigot, Paper, Fabric, and Forge
- Install plugins directly through our web interface
- Configure plugin settings via the control panel
- Access our curated list of recommended plugins
